In 1484 Richard III persuaded the Marquess of Dorset, who was in Tudor's court in exile, to return to England with promises of pardon and restoration. Dorset left the Tudor court but was intercepted by Tudor's agents before he could reach England and brought back. The episode illustrated the tensions within the exile community and Richard's attempts to peel away Tudor supporters.
